Macro que me copie una linea de datos en otro archivo
Hola desde ya gracias por tu atención.
Tengo una Orden de trabajo en un archivo excel, que voy salvando y renombrandotodo el tiempo. Necesito que al terminar una macro me copie los datos de una linea (datos mts2 y hs) en otro archivo excel. (Al final del día tendré muchos archivos de ordenes de trabajo y en el 2do archivo una tras otra todas las lineas c/datos de c/orden.
Hice esta macro pero al pegar los datos me pega repetida solo el valor de la primer celda (incluso hace bien el agregar una linea nueva c/ vez que ejecuto la macro)
Sub RESUMIR()
'
' RESUMIR Macro
'
' Acceso directo: Ctrl+k
'
Sheets("RESUMEN").Select
Range("A3").Select
ActiveWindow.SmallScroll ToRight:=10
Range("A3:U3").Select
Selection.Copy
Windows("RESUMEN MES OT NUEVA.xls").Activate
Rows("6:6").Select
Selection.Insert Shift:=xlDown
Range("A6").Select
Selection.PasteSpecial Paste:=xlPasteValuesAndNumberFormats, Operation:= _
xlNone, SkipBlanks:=False, Transpose:=False
Selection.FillRight
End Sub
Desde ya Muchas Gracias!
Tengo una Orden de trabajo en un archivo excel, que voy salvando y renombrandotodo el tiempo. Necesito que al terminar una macro me copie los datos de una linea (datos mts2 y hs) en otro archivo excel. (Al final del día tendré muchos archivos de ordenes de trabajo y en el 2do archivo una tras otra todas las lineas c/datos de c/orden.
Hice esta macro pero al pegar los datos me pega repetida solo el valor de la primer celda (incluso hace bien el agregar una linea nueva c/ vez que ejecuto la macro)
Sub RESUMIR()
'
' RESUMIR Macro
'
' Acceso directo: Ctrl+k
'
Sheets("RESUMEN").Select
Range("A3").Select
ActiveWindow.SmallScroll ToRight:=10
Range("A3:U3").Select
Selection.Copy
Windows("RESUMEN MES OT NUEVA.xls").Activate
Rows("6:6").Select
Selection.Insert Shift:=xlDown
Range("A6").Select
Selection.PasteSpecial Paste:=xlPasteValuesAndNumberFormats, Operation:= _
xlNone, SkipBlanks:=False, Transpose:=False
Selection.FillRight
End Sub
Desde ya Muchas Gracias!
2 Respuestas
Respuesta de yescuder
1
Respuesta de Elsa Matilde
1